Prepare the filling
In a pan over medium flame, add freshly grated coconut and fragrant jaggery, and sauté until mixed. Add finely powdered cardamom and nutmeg to the mixture and cook until thickened and glossy. Let it cool down.
Knead the dough
Boil water with a pinch of salt and a spoonful of ghee. Stir in fine rice flour, cover, and let it steam off the heat. Knead the warm mixture into a soft, smooth dough.
Shape and fill the dumplings
Apply oil on your hands, press the small round piece of dough into a round, thin shape, and form beautiful folds along its edges in a gentle way. Fill the inside with a spoonful of coconut filling and bring the edges upwards for the shape of Ukadiche Modak.
Steam to perfection
Put the shaped dumplings on a damp muslin cloth in the steamer. Steam them for ten to twelve minutes on medium heat until they are properly cooked with a translucent and shiny outer coating that is not sticky.
Serve with hot ghee
Take out the Ukadiche Modak from the steamer with great care. Pour some warm melted ghee over them, and serve right away to experience this wonderful homemade dessert at its very best.
